What are the wagering requirements for the new games?
Wagering requirements can significantly affect your ability to cash out. Most of the latest games at OnLuck Casino have a standard requirement of 35x for bonuses. This means if you receive a £100 bonus, you’ll need to wager £3,500 before you can withdraw any associated winnings. It’s crucial to factor in your playing style when assessing whether the wagering requirements are manageable.
Common Myths about New Casino Games
Many players harbour misconceptions about new games and their mechanics:
- Myth: New games are rigged to lose. – All games released by licensed casinos like OnLuck are regularly audited for fairness by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C).
- Myth: High RTP guarantees wins. – A higher RTP means better long-term returns, but it doesn’t guarantee wins in the short term.
- Myth: Bonuses are always beneficial. – While bonuses can enhance your bankroll, the wagering requirements can make it challenging to withdraw winnings.
